There have been plenty of ooo’s and ahh’s at today’s iPhone 5S occasion, lots of them direct at the new revolutionary fingerprint scanner. But many people neglected a tiny piece of hardware that stands to open the doorways to a whole new set of apps-and potential anxiety: The motion-sensing M7 chip. Alongside the new superfast A7 processor, the M7 "motion coprocessor" serves a number of different purposes, chief among them preserving monitor of your movement. The M7’s job is to handle data from the iPhone’s sensors-the accelerometer, gyroscope and compass-with out firing up the A7. This implies better battery life, but because of the brand new CoreMotion API, it also means that your iPhone by no means stops gathering information. For ItagPro the sporty set, this means the M7 chip turns your iPhone into health tracker that may serve up knowledge about your movements that you could access instantaneously. Many health trackers in the marketplace immediately offer Bluetooth connectivity, but none are as built-in into the iPhone’s guts as the M7 chip.

The results obtained in laboratory exams, utilizing scintillator bars read by silicon photomultipliers are reported. The present strategy is the first step for designing a precision tracking system to be positioned inside a free magnetized quantity for the charge identification of low power crossing particles. The devised system is demonstrated able to provide a spatial decision better than 2 mm. Scintillators, Photon Solid State detector, particle monitoring units. Among the planned actions was the construction of a mild spectrometer seated in a 20-30 m3 magnetized air quantity, the Air Core Magnet (ACM). The whole design ought to be optimised for the dedication of the momentum and cost of muons in the 0.5 - 5 GeV/c vary (the mis-identification is required to be lower than 3% at 0.5 GeV/c). 1.5 mm is required inside the magnetized air quantity. On this paper we report the outcomes obtained with a small array of triangular scintillator bars coupled to silicon photomultiplier (SiPM) with wavelength shifter (WLS) fibers.



This bar profile is here demonstrated in a position to provide the necessary spatial decision in reconstructing the position of the crossing particle by profiting of the cost-sharing between adjoining bars readout in analog mode. SiPMs are glorious candidates in changing normal photomultipliers in many experimental situations. Tests have been carried out with laser beam pulses and radioactive source as a way to characterize the scintillator bar response and SiPM behaviour. Here we briefly present the observed behaviour of the SiPM utilized in our exams relating to the principle sources of noise and the impact of temperature on its response and linearity. Several models and packaging have been thought-about. The main source of noise which limits the SiPM’s single photon decision is the "dark current" charge. It is originated by charge carriers thermally created within the delicate volume and present in the conduction band and ItagPro subsequently it is dependent upon the temperature. The dependence of the darkish current single pixel rate as a perform of the temperature has been investigated utilizing Peltier cells so as to change and keep the temperature managed.
